		<description>Can only shudder at what could have happened at the Special if you did not speak up, Robert.

It is a bit sad that this is AACHEN and still, the show was only one voice-of-reason away from an enormous snafu.

Yes, the PSG judging was...strange. Imke/Toots won the class but one judge had them last/10th.
And this was not a case of decimal points separating all the competitors, as you well know.

I think it is the Supervisory Panel making the judges nervous.
AND I THINK THAT IS JUST GREAT!

Great judges like Mechlem and Clarke and Gurney--no SP or anything else is going to shake their confidence in what they know they see.

Should be interesting if Europe ever decides to follow the US lead and PAY their judges rather than giving the honorariums,etc...can only wonder how this will affect the pool of talent that might want to become a judge.</description>
